## ABSTRACT Zinc movement across eel and human red blood cell membranes was measured by atomic absorption spectrophotometry. ## Abstract The applicability of the membrane fixed charge hypothesis to anion transport in Ehrlich ascites tumor cells was studied by investigating the dependence of steady state sulfate transport on the extracellular pH, chloride and sulfate concentration.
